Nepse jumps 27.7 points this week



KATHMANDU: Nepal Stock Exchange (Nepse) that spiraled down by 46 points in the previous week soared up with 27.7 points this week.

The benchmark index saw fluctuations this week. On the first day of the week (Sunday), it had plummeted by 20.79 points but it went up by 23.95 points on Monday.

Likewise, it saw improvements by 5.05 points on Tuesday and dropped again by 0.27 points on Wednesday. It soared by 19.51 points on Thursday, the last trading day of the week..

The overall transaction went down this week. Shares worth over Rs 8.55 billion had been sold in the previous week while this week saw a transaction of only 6.54 billion.

Nepal life Insurance topped the transaction charts with Rs 334 million this week followed by Global IME Bank and Surya Life Insurance, respectively, according to Nepse.
